Henry Cavill and The Witcher showrunner respond to the actor’s casting

September 6, 2018 by Samuel Brace

Henry Cavill has reacted to his casting in The Witcher TV series, as has the upcoming series’ showrunner.

The Witcher book saga, written by Andrzej Sapkowski, has a pretty passionate fan base as has the video game series that stemmed from it. Netflix is in the progress of making a fantasy drama series based on the story and it has now been announced that Henry Cavill will be starring as Geralt.

Showrunner of the series, Lauren Schmidt Hissrich, has now publically expressed her excitement about the casting, taking to Twitter to say: “He was my first meeting. I didn’t have writers or scripts yet – just a greenlight and a lot of passion. That was four months ago, and I’ve never forgotten the passion he brought. He IS Geralt. He always has been. I’m so thrilled to welcome HENRY CAVILL to the #Witcher family.”

Henry Cavill himself has also responded to his casting in the show, and from the sounds of it, he’s pretty pumped as well. The actor posted the following tease to his Instagram:

“My new mailing address is:

Geralt
C/O Vesemir
Kaer Morhen
Kaer Morhen Valley
Hertch
Kaedwen

“Please note, I’m rarely there. Monster slaying being what it is. So, replies will be few and far between, if at all.”

Based on the best-selling fantasy series, The Witcher is an epic tale of fate and family. Geralt of Rivia, a solitary monster hunter, struggles to find his place in a world where people often prove more wicked than beasts. But when destiny hurtles him toward a powerful sorceress, and a young princess with a dangerous secret, the three must learn to navigate the increasingly volatile Continent together.
